#84b1c1 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#84b1c1 is composed of 51.8% red, 69.4% green and 75.7%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 31.6% cyan, 8.3% magenta, 0% yellow and 24.3% black. It has a hue angle of 195.7 degrees, a saturation of 33% and a lightness of 63.7%. #84b1c1 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ffff with #096383. Closest websafe color is: #9999cc.

#84b1c1 Color Conversion

The hexadecimal color #84b1c1 has RGB values of R:132, G:177, B:193 and CMYK values of C:0.32, M:0.08, Y:0, K:0.24. Its decimal value is 8696257.

Shades and Tints of #84b1c1

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#040607 is the darkest color, while #f9fbfc is the lightest one.

Tones of #84b1c1

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#a0a3a5 is the less saturated color, while #4bccfa is the most saturated one.
